Overall, the Nissan Rogue has more power to offer than the Toyota RAV4, thanks to its turbocharged engine, Xtronic CVT, and available Intelligent AWD with Drive Mode Dial. With both SUVs, you can choose between FWD or AWD capabilities and enjoy an array of performance features that will keep your life moving.

The interior of the Nissan Rogue is slightly more spacious than the Toyota RAV4. Heated and ventilated seats are available through upgrading to a higher trim, as well as some other comfort features, like dual-zone automatic climate control and more. The Rogue also comes standard with an 8” NissanConnect color touchscreen.
The RAV4 offers a dual-zone automatic climate control system, heated and ventilated front seating, Qi-compatible wireless smartphone charging, and a 9″ Audio System.

Both of these SUVs are at the top of the class when it comes to safety. While the Nissan Rogue only received four out of five stars from the NHTSA, the RAV4 received five. Plus, both SUVs achieved a crashworthiness rating of “Good” from the IIHS, which is the highest rating available.

The Nissan Rogue is considered a mid-size crossover and it does not offer 3rd-row seating. However, the vehicle still offers an optimal amount of space for you and your passengers.
The Rogue is smaller than the Pathfinder. The Rogue measures at 184.5” in length, whereas the Pathfinder comes in at 198.5”. The Rogue also offers a smaller width, height, and wheelbase.
The Nissan Rogue only offers one perfected powertrain—the 1.5L Turbo 3-cylinder engine.
No. However, you can upgrade any trim level to feature Intelligent AWD with Drive Mode Dial.
The Nissan Rogue S starts at $27,150. From there, you can choose between the SV ($28,840), the SL ($33,500), and the Platinum ($36,930).
